Manager, Marketing | Company – Location (Mar 2020 – Jan 2023)
Hold distinction as the key decision maker for all aspects of marketing and branding in the organization. Effectively define the organization's approach to engaging its market and clients.
Notable Accomplishments:
● Managed the overhaul and redesign of the company website, in partnership with an external vendor. Maintained a focus on optimal user experience. Participated in extensive copy editing and SEO as part of this initiative.
● Contributed to the development of a white paper alongside a contract writer, on the top-of-mind industry topic of compassionate care. Ensured the white paper was aligned with the corporation's values and vision, presenting company as an industry thought leader.
● Secured buy-in behind implementation of a robust social media plan, to create genuine engagement with the market while showcasing the personality and culture of the organization. Assumed leadership over curating social media channels, with success in increasing brand awareness.
● Contributed to the ongoing setup and rollout of the CRM for use by the internal sales and marketing team, in order to enable better management of leads and clients, and also to create better team-wide understanding of the product.
● Developed and rolled out the first-ever formal branding guidelines for company, enabling the organization to present all visible branding with consistency.
